Coloring has been a common activity for children forever. Even your grandmother can remember back to her childhood days when she would spend hours pouring over her coloring book, scribbling various colors onto the nose of cartoons and drawing birds and trees all over.

The Change in Coloring Books

However, the coloring activity for children has gone through some serious metamorphosis. Like everything else nowadays, this aspect of one’s life has also been taken over by the Internet. Websites are now offering exciting images for children to color online. These may include their favorite cartoon characters, flowers, trees, fruits and even cars and other common objects that children get familiar with as they grow up.

No longer is coloring restricted to crayons and water colors where kids get their hands and clothes dirty and mothers run around the house cleaning up long after the former have fallen asleep. In fact the option of indulging in this activity online opens other doors up as well.

Search for Images to Make your Child a Coloring Book

There is no limit to the images that can be produced on the web page. With an easy click of the mouse your child can choose from a variety of options to color. Not only does this activity familiarize them with the colors in relation to the day to day objects that they see such as the blue sky and the green grass, coloring also helps them express their thoughts.

Benefits of Coloring

  • A lot of kids take to coloring various images and drawing different things to explain what they feel or think about something. If they cannot express all this in words, they do it through art.
  • Coloring is also the stepping stone for your child to learn new things. The entire learning process starts with coloring which acts as a basis for more development of the mind and soul.
  • In fact you can make your very own coloring book for your child if you don’t want him or her to spend hours in front of the computer screen coloring online.

Choose the images you want to include and print them out on sheets of paper. Bind them if you want and present it to your child to have fun with it.
